ISPnext has been recognised as a Representative Vendor in the Gartner® Market Guide for Supply Chain Finance Platforms (Gartner, Market Guide for Supply Chain Finance Platforms, Chaithanya Paradarami & Nauman Abbasi, 22 July 2026). This recognition highlights our integrated approach to Supply Chain Finance, combining Dynamic Discounting, Accounts Payable Automation and Source-to-Pay to help organisations optimise working capital, strengthen supplier relationships and improve financial control. We are one of twelve vendors profiled in this guide, and the only vendor headquartered in the Netherlands.

Why Supply Chain Finance and Dynamic Discounting matter more than ever

The Gartner guide paints a clear picture of where the market stands. Finance leaders are under growing pressure to improve working capital, but simply extending payment terms is becoming increasingly difficult. Regulatory developments, including proposed EU Late Payment Regulation changes, are reducing that flexibility while organisations continue to look for ways to improve liquidity without damaging supplier relationships.

At the same time, the guide reflects a broader shift in how organisations approach Supply Chain Finance technology. Rather than managing separate financing programmes, finance and procurement teams increasingly value integrated platforms that connect ERP systems, Accounts Payable Automation and Supply Chain Finance in one solution.

The report also reflects growing demand for capabilities such as AI-driven automation, real-time analytics and seamless ERP integration, helping organisations make faster and more informed working capital decisions.

Supplier participation is another key success factor. Making it simple for suppliers to onboard, understand available payment options and request early payments helps organisations maximise the value of their Supply Chain Finance programmes while building stronger supplier relationships.

What this means for ISPnext

One platform. From invoice to payment to working capital. These market developments closely reflect the direction ISPnext has been taking in recent years. The Gartner recognition reflects what we've been building: a complete Source-to-Pay platform where AP Automation and Dynamic Discounting work as one.

Every approved invoice flows directly into the Dynamic Discounting module, giving buyers and suppliers a live view of what can be paid, when and at what return, without additional setup, separate logins or disconnected systems.
